USC understandably caused some shifting in the top of the BCS, though there were a couple of changes that I really don’t understand. Why does an idle Louisville jump all the way from 8 to 5. Why does Florida jump ahead of Auburn with Auburn holding a win against Florida? Doesn’t make much sense if you ask me, but luckily we still have a few weeks ahead to narrow things down a bit more. Your thoughts?
Harris Poll | USA Today | Computers | BCS | |||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
1 | Ohio State | 1 | .999 | 1 | 1.000 | 2 | .960 | .9864 |
2 | Michigan | 2 | .957 | 2 | .952 | 1 | 1.000 | .9697 |
3 | West Virginia | 3 | .906 | 3 | .912 | 13 | .540 | .7862 |
4 | Florida | 7 | .746 | 7 | .741 | 4 | .850 | .7791 |
5 | Louisville | 5 | .799 | 5 | .807 | 9 | .680 | .7621 |
6 | Auburn | 6 | .773 | 6 | .784 | 7 | .720 | .7589 |
7 | Texas | 4 | .853 | 4 | .855 | 12 | .560 | .7562 |
8 | USC | 9 | .680 | 9 | .666 | 6 | .800 | .7152 |
9 | Notre Dame | 10 | .671 | 10 | .654 | 5 | .820 | .7151 |
10 | California | 11 | .628 | 11 | .622 | 3 | .890 | .7133 |
